Plot: A young game reviewer is invited to go and interview one of his heroes. The man is working on a new game, but the company is very secretive about the exact nature of the game. He's given a copy to try at home, and he quickly realizes that this isn't just a game, but a new form of life.

One of the better Black Mirror episodes. Slade does his best to give his film a little extra visual polish, in which he succeeded (though it still can't compete with proper cinema). The plot is decent and the premise is cute, but the story doesn't go anywhere interesting, and the finale is a bummer.

The performances are okay, the buildup of the story is nice enough, but then the ending is quite rubbish. It probably needed a longer runtime to expand on its premise or a more original finale. At least Slade made the best of what he was handed. Black Mirror is far from my favorite anthology series, but this was solid.
